Snow event safety tips

With weather forecasts calling for more snowy precipitation this week , the City of Eaton Public Maintenance Division is reminding the public to help make clearing the streets easier during winter weather events.

There are a number of ways to help snow removal crews, including:

•             Delaying non-essential travel until after roads are cleared.

•             Removing vehicles from the street when it snows.

•             When clearing your driveway, don't throw snow in the street.

•             To avoid shoveling driveway entrances twice, wait until the plow truck is finished plowing the street. Plow truck operators have no choice in where to push the snow. Snow has to go to the side of the road -- which includes driveway entrances.

•             When driving, don't pass a snowplow.

•             Don't assume the plow operator can see your vehicle. Every truck has blind spots which reduce visibility.

•             Allow plenty of stopping distance during winter weather.

•             Add extra time onto your trip. Don't be in a hurry.

•             Keep headlights on low beam.
